Summary

On 8 September 2009 at about 03:00 local time, a Cessna 172P registered N51594, operated by Candace A. Lamed Enterprise, Inc., was involved in an accident near Long Beach, California, United States. 4 people were on board and nobody was injured. The aircraft was substantially damaged. Probable cause

The pilot’s failure to maintain clearance from a parked vehicle during taxi.

Quoted verbatim from the NTSB record. This site does not paraphrase or interpret it.

Read the full NTSB narrative

While taxing at night from a parking area to runway 30 for takeoff, the commercial pilot inadvertently departed the taxiway and entered onto a service road. While trying to re-enter the taxiway from the service road the left wing tip struck a parked van. The airplane then pivoted around and struck a storage container. The airplane sustained substantial damage to the left wing. The pilot reported no mechanical malfunctions prior to the accident.
